什么是 VPS?从零开始了解虚拟服务器连接指南
卡尔云官网
www.kaeryun.com
你是不是经常听说“VPS hosting”这个词,但又不太清楚具体是什么?别担心,今天我们就来聊一聊这个“VPS hosting”,也就是我们常说的虚拟服务器(VPS hosting)。
什么是 VPS?
VPS,全称是Virtual Private Server,中文翻译是“虚拟专用服务器”,听起来很高大上,但实际上它就是一个虚拟化的服务器环境,你可以把它想象成一个小型的服务器,专门为你和别人提供服务。
和物理服务器不同,物理服务器是为所有用户同时提供服务的,而VPS则是只为你自己和指定的用户群提供资源,这样不仅成本更低,而且使用起来也更加灵活。
为什么需要 VPS?
- 成本更低:物理服务器需要同时为所有用户服务,而VPS只需要为你自己和指定用户群服务,这样成本自然就降低了。
- 资源控制:VPS可以让你精确地控制资源使用情况,比如CPU、内存、磁盘空间等,这样可以避免资源被其他用户占用而影响你的网站。
- 安全性更高:VPS通常运行在私有的IP地址上,这样即使物理服务器被攻击,也不会影响到你的网站。
- 灵活性更强:VPS可以随时升级或降级,根据你的需求调整资源,非常灵活。
如何连接到 VPS?
假设你已经有了一个VPS,接下来就是如何连接到它的问题了,别担心,我们一步一步来。
通过控制面板连接
如果你使用的是VPS提供商的控制面板,比如Bluehost、HostGator等,那么连接起来非常简单。
- 打开浏览器,进入VPS提供商的控制面板。
- 找到“File Managers”或者“File Explorer”这样的选项,点击进入。
- 选择你想要访问的文件夹,比如网站的根目录。
- 在地址栏输入文件夹路径,比如
http://your-vps-ip:80/
,然后按回车。
这样你就可以通过控制面板直接访问你的VPS了。
通过命令行连接
如果你不习惯用控制面板,或者需要更专业的操作,可以通过命令行连接到VPS。
- 打开终端(在Mac上是Command+Tab,在Windows上是Windows+R,输入“cmd”)。
- 输入以下命令,然后按回车:
ssh -p <连接端口>
如果你的VPS开放了22端口的SSH连接,输入
ssh -p 22
。 - 然后输入你的VPS用户名和密码,比如
username:password
。
这样你就可以通过命令行工具SSH连接到VPS了。
常见问题
-
连接不上VPS?
- 检查VPS是否开放了22端口的SSH连接。
- 确认你的用户名和密码是否正确。
- 检查网络连接是否正常。
-
无法访问网站?
- 检查VPS的HTTP服务是否开启。
- 确认域名是否正确注册并指向VPS的IP地址。
- 检查网站的SSL证书是否正确配置。
-
资源不足?
- 检查VPS的资源使用情况,确保没有超出限制。
- 如果资源不足,可以考虑升级VPS。
VPS,虚拟专用服务器,是一个非常灵活和强大的工具,可以帮助你以更低成本、更安全的方式管理网站,连接到VPS的过程虽然简单,但需要一些基本的配置和操作技巧,希望这篇文章能帮助你更好地理解VPS,并让你能够顺利连接到你的VPS上运行网站。
如果你对VPS还有其他疑问,或者需要进一步的资源,可以在评论区留言,我会尽力为你解答。
卡尔云官网
www.kaeryun.com